Statute of limitations

The statute of limitation is a law which sets the time period within which victims may file a suit after being exposed. It varies by state and also the type of claim. Personal injury claims have a statute of limitations that starts at the time of diagnosis and wrongful death cases have a different timeline, which begins after the victim passes away. Mesothelioma lawyers will be aware of the specific statute of limitations for your state and can assist you in staying on track to meet the deadlines.

A victim's personal injury lawsuit or one filed on behalf of a loved one who passed away due to asbestos-related complications will have different laws. A mesothelioma lawyer can ensure that surviving family members follow the laws of the state governing wrongful deaths when filing a lawsuit on behalf of a loved-one who died from asbestos-related complications. In certain states, these statutes are shorter than the personal injury laws.

It is essential that victims are aware of the limitation period for their case. This will allow them to avoid missing the deadline and losing their right to compensation. Mesothelioma lawyers can assist in filing on time, and also ensure that other legal requirements are met.

They can also offer advice on other options for compensation, such as veterans benefits, trust fund claims, or disability insurance. A lawyer can also suggest the best method of filing multiple claims in different states in the event that exposure occurred in more than one place. Mesothelioma attorneys can apply on your behalf when the statute of limitations has expired or if you have extraordinary circumstances, like military service and medical issues. Preparation and filing

Mesothelioma lawsuits are filed by the victims or relatives of those who have died from asbestos exposure. Depending on the state laws, victims and their families could be entitled to compensation for medical expenses as well as lost wages or other damages. A mesothelioma compensation scheme lawyer will help victims understand their rights under the law and determine if they are entitled to a claim.

An experienced attorney will look over the employment and medical records to establish a case for a victim. They will also collaborate with health insurance companies as well as the Department of Veterans Affairs and other government compensation for Mesothelioma victims agencies to ensure that all benefits are available. In the past, large mesothelioma patients frequently filed class action lawsuits against several companies. These lawsuits were successful and resulted in financial settlements. class action lawsuit mesothelioma action mesothelioma lawsuits are no longer filed in the majority of cases.

Once the attorney prepares the case, they file it with the appropriate court. This is crucial because each jurisdiction has its own rules and deadlines for filing. A knowledgeable mesothelioma lawyer will know the proper jurisdiction and how to file a lawsuit within the statute of limitations.

Both sides will begin their intense preparation for trial after the case is filed. This involves gathering evidence and deposing witnesses, as well in reviewing all documents. Mesothelioma lawyers can utilize this information to create an argument that is persuasive for compensation on behalf of their clients. Ultimately, the jury determines the amount to pay. Compensation is divided into noneconomic and economic damages. Medical expenses, lost wages and other expenses relating to mesothelioma diagnosis are regarded as economic damages. Non-economic damages include the reimbursement for discomfort and pain as well as punitive damages. Punitive damages are a way to penalize defendants who have engaged in reckless behavior.

Discovery

The next step is the discovery phase in which lawyers on both sides of the case gather relevant details. This includes medical records, work and service-related documents and other evidence. The information will be reviewed by a mesothelioma compensation us navy veteran attorney to determine the location where asbestos exposure occurred. This information will be used to establish a strong case against those who are responsible.

It could take as long as a year for this portion of the lawsuit to be concluded. Your lawyer will also question witnesses, including you. These interviews are known as depositions and your mesothelioma lawyer could also conduct a mesothelioma-related medical exam.

Your mesothelioma lawyer negotiates on your behalf with the defendants during the trial or settlement to ensure that you receive the right amount of compensation. The defendants are aware that they may be facing a larger verdict in court, so they will want to settle in order to avoid a trial and negative publicity.
